How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hendricks Maxwell Stephens?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hendricks Maxwell Stephens Studio Apartments | $1,283 | $725 | $1,556 |
| Hendricks Maxwell Stephens 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,441 | $680 | $5,208 |
| Hendricks Maxwell Stephens 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,677 | $875 | $8,074 |
| Hendricks Maxwell Stephens 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,422 | $869 | $10,000+ |
| Hendricks Maxwell Stephens 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,422 | $625 | $10,000+ |
